Supradyn is a multivitamin complex containing 12 essential vitamins, as well as 8 minerals and trace elements. The composition of the drug is selected to meet the daily need of the body for vitamins. This drug quickly eliminates hypovitaminosis and restores energy balance in the body. Supradyn most effectively normalizes the content of vitamins C and B1 in blood serum, as well as tissue metabolism in people with hypovitaminosis of various origins. Supradyn charges you with energy.
1 pill contains vitamins:
Vitamin A (Retinol Palmitate) 1000 mcg
Vitamin B1 (Thiamine Mononitrate) 20 mg
vitamin B2 (riboflavin) 5 mg
Vitamin B6 (pyridoxine hydrochloride) 10 mg
Vitamin B12 (cyanocobalamin) 5 mcg
vitamin bc (folic acid) 1 mg
Vitamin C (ascorbic acid) 150 mg
Vitamin D2 (ergocalciferol) 12.5 mcg
Vitamin E (tocopherol acetate) 10 mcg
vitamin H (biotin) 0.25 mg
Pantothenic acid 11.6 mg
nicotinamide 50 mg
as well as minerals and trace elements:
calcium (phosphate, pantothenate) 51.3 mg
Magnesium (phosphate, stearate, oxide) 21.2 mg
iron (carbonate, sulfate) 10 mg
manganese (sulfate) 0.5 mg
phosphorus (phosphate) 23.8 mg
copper (sulfate) 1 mg
Zinc (sulfate) 0.5 mg
molybdenum 0.1 mg

Assign 1 pill (1 "effervescent" tab.) Per day.
Drops are taken after a meal, without chewing, with a large amount of liquid.
The effervescent pill is dissolved in a glass of water.
If you follow the recommendations on the use of serious side effects are usually not observed, even when using the drug for several months. Sometimes allergic reactions, indigestion, yellowing of urine (caused by riboflavin) can occur.
The drug should not be taken by persons prone to the development of allergic reactions, or in case of hypersensitivity to one or more components.
Supradyn should not be used in the presence of hypervitaminosis A or D, hypercalcemia, renal failure, and during treatment with retinoids.
Patients who are on a salt-free diet are not recommended "effervescent" pills because of the high content of sodium in them. During pregnancy, the drug should be taken only under the supervision of a physician.
